XIO Breakout Cable

The XIO Breakout cable is available as an option—see the following figure. This cable connects
to the XIO connector on the AIB/eAIB, and provides flying leads on the user’s end, for
connecting input and output signals in the workcell. The cable length is 5 M (16.4 ft).

See the following table for the cable wire chart.

NOTE: This cable is not compatible with the XIO Termination Block.
